Program Description:
Home to the "James Joyce Quarterly," "Tulsa Studies in Women's Literature," and a world-renowned collection of 19th and 20th century literary documents, including the manuscripts and writings of 2001 Nobel Prize winner, V.S. Naipaul. The program in 19th century British literature has been consistently ranked among the top 10 in the country by Linguafranca's "Real Guide to Graduate School".
